Infinix Lands On Flipkart With Hot 4 Pro and Note 4 Android Smartphones

Hong Kong based smartphone manufacturer Infinix has arrived in India exclusively on Flipkart with two offerings.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ro and Infinix Note 4 have been listed on the Indian e-commerce website but are yet to go on sale. The Infinix Note 4 shall go on an open sale from 3rd August at 12 Noon.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ro shall also go on sale on the same date but 12 hours later at 23:59 hours. Both the smartphones have been priced at less than ten thousand rupees.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ro shall go on sale for Rs. 7499 and the Infinix Note 4 has been priced at Rs. 8999. The new entrant in the Indian smartphone market is looking to launch multiple smartphones in the coming months as evident from their official website which is currently full of pop-up placeholder teaser advertisements.

The Infinix Hot 4 Pro is the cheaper of the two so let’s start with that.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ro sports a 5.5inch display with HD (1280 x 720 pixels) resolution. There are two things wrong with the display. Firstly, the large 5.5inch display and smaller HD resolution results in a pixel density of 267ppi which is relatively low. Secondly, just like most Xiaomi smartphones the Infinix Hot 4 Pro is devoid of any protective glass covering.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ro is powered by a much too familiar MediaTek MT 6737 chipset that houses a 1.25GHz quad-core processor and Mali T720 GPU but the RAM gets bumped up to 3GB.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ro has an internal memory of 16GB and a microSD card slot takes care of memory expansion to up to 128GB.

The Infinix Hot 4 Pro runs XOS operating system which is the company’s take on Android Marshmallow.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ro is a dual SIM smartphone that supports 4G VoLTE which means it is perfect for Jio customers.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ro has a 13MP camera on the rear which is supported by LED flash. On the front we find a 5MP sensor with a soft LED flash.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ro is powered by a 4000mAh battery that can power it for two days on average use.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ro has a fingerprint sensor just below the rear camera sensor.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ro has two speaker setup which works with 3D Stereo Surround to give you the best sound without headphones.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ro supports Wi-FI, microUSB and Bluetooth connectivity. The Infinix Hot 4 Pro will be available in Quartz Black colour variant.

The Infinix Note 4 is next on the list and it features a slightly 5.7inch Full HD (1920 x 1080 pixels) resolution display. The Infinix Note 4 is powered by a MediaTek MT6753 chipset that houses an octa-core setup of quad-core A53 CPU running at 1.5GHz and quad-core A53 CPU running at 1.3GHz along with ARM Mali T720 GPU. The Infinix Note 4 has 3GB of RAM and 32GB of internal storage. You get the obligatory microSD card slot to expand the memory to up to 128GB. The Infinix Note 4 is powered by a 4300mAh battery that can help it sail through two days without any hassles.

The Infinix Note 4 has a 13MP camera on the rear with dual LED flash and an 8MP camera on the front with soft LED flash. The Infinix Note 4 sports a fingerprint sensor on the rear just underneath the camera. The Infinix Note 4 runs XOS 2.2 which is the company’s take on Android Nougat. The Infinix Note 4 supports dual SIM setup and VoLTE. The Infinix Note 4 also supports Wi-Fi, microUSB and Bluetooth connectivity options. The Infinix Note 4 will be available in Ice Blue colour variant.
